Experience the busy streets of Paris with 'The Umbrellas' 1000 Piece Jigsaw Puzzle from The National Gallery.  This painting from Renoir places you into the hectic Parisian streets. The top half of the artwork is full of umbrellas, sheltering everyone from the downpour.  The Umbrellas is a significant piece of art because Renoir had a shift in his painting style whilst completing this project. During the first stage of working on the painting he painted in a characteristically Impressionist manner which can be seen on the right side. On the left side the brushwork is more even and uniform and helps create a sense of three-dimensional form. As there was a 4 year interval in completing the art, you can clearly see the change in women's fashion when you compare both sides of the painting.  The National Gallery jigsaw puzzle collection features renowned works of art exhibited at this famous gallery in Trafalgar Square, London.
